site stats

Sql server stored procedure rollback if error

WebSep 28, 2007 · The problem appears to be in the way that you are handling the error in the stored proc. When you execute a sql command through an object that you've instantiated through your code. You will only get an exception back in the code if the error level of the sql server is high enough. WebSql 为什么不调用Raiserror?,sql,tsql,stored-procedures,sql-server-2012,subquery,Sql,Tsql,Stored Procedures,Sql Server 2012,Subquery. ... End Commit …

TRY...CATCH (Transact-SQL) - SQL Server Microsoft Learn

WebJan 26, 2011 · If you’ve worked with TABLE TYPEs before, you probably already know they can be exposed in SQL Server Management Studio (SSMS) by clicking through the object browser: [Your Database] >... WebMay 27, 2013 · However, first let us create a stored procedure which we will use for our example. CREATE PROCEDURE GetDBNames AS SELECT name, database_id FROM sys. … star wars wrist flamethrower https://ghitamusic.com

KB5024276 - Cumulative Update 20 for SQL Server 2024

WebJun 15, 2024 · The problem is if an error occurs after we begin but before we commit or rollback. In this particular case, there is a special function that can be used in the CATCH … WebFeb 19, 2024 · If a stored procedure does not initiate the outermost transaction, it should not issue a ROLLBACK. The upshot is that a transaction should be rolled back at the same level at which it was started, so only the calling procedure that starts a … WebTo see this yourself, execute any stored procedure from the object explorer, in SQL server management studio. Right Click and select Execute Stored Procedure. If the procedure, … star wars x coach

Logging and Error Handling for SQL Stored Procedures

Category:Stored Procedure Return Value in SQL Server - Dot Net Tutorials

Tags:Sql server stored procedure rollback if error

Sql server stored procedure rollback if error

Stored Procedure Return Value in SQL Server - Dot Net Tutorials

WebApr 11, 2024 · If a row doesn't exist in the table expression, it's represented with a NULL. SELECT ft.ColumnName, st.Amount FROM dbo.FirstTable ft OUTER APPLY ( SELECT st.Amount FROM dbo.SecondTable st WHERE st.FirstTableId = ft.Id ) st; Return TOP (n) Rows A typical request you see APPLY used for is returning the TOP (n) rows from the … WebApr 13, 2024 · This article describes Cumulative Update package 20 (CU20) for Microsoft SQL Server 2024. This update contains 24 fixes that were issued after the release of SQL …

Sql server stored procedure rollback if error

Did you know?

WebDec 7, 2009 · You have to move the log writing to the place that handles the errors. If it is the application, then you’ll have to use the application’s code to write information to the log. Another... WebSQL Server RAISEERROR statement overview The RAISERROR statement allows you to generate your own error messages and return these messages back to the application using the same format as a system error or warning message generated by …

WebSep 10, 2016 · 1 Answer. Sorted by: 8. Yes you can wrap everything into a sproc into a transaction. begin tran exec testproc commit tran --rollback tran --for condition. It works … WebNov 27, 2024 · When the internal SP tries to rollback transaction it completed with an error: Msg 266, Level 16, State 2, Procedure ptest, Line 0 [Batch Start Line 37] Transaction count …

WebAug 2, 2024 · Try catch and transaction in SQL Server stored procedure We can use the Try-Catch block with transactions in SQL Server to handle the errors encountered gracefully. We have created an example where we will demonstrate the … WebJun 4, 2024 · Since you're using SQL Server 2016, I would recommend using THROW. This will take the error that caused the TRY construct to divert to the CATCH construct, and …

WebFixed Price Projects to Hourly Projects

WebApr 14, 2024 · This delete stored procedure has three consecutive transactions, but only delete shipping detail table, update barcode status and barcode log not executed. I don't know how it partially committed or failed to rollback. Here is the delete stored procedure: ALTER PROCEDURE [dbo]. [spSLSdelShippingDetail] @DetailInternalID int, … star wars x fighter pilotWebJan 3, 2013 · @@TRANCOUNT is a built-in SQL Server function that returns the number of running transactions in the current session. In this case, there should be only one (if an error occurs), so I roll back that transaction. Next, I declare a set of variables based on system functions that SQL Server makes available within the scope of the CATCH block. star wars who are the inquisitorsWebMar 10, 2024 · Exception Handling and Rollback Transaction in SQL Server Stored Procedure March 10, 2024 As developers, we often encounter exceptions. What do you do … star wars x fighter droneWebApr 14, 2024 · The "B-BEAR" is one of my favorite techniques for testing a complicated query or stored procedure in SQL Server. B-BEAR stands for Begin, Before, Execute, After, … star wars x male sith ocWebFeb 28, 2024 · A rollback to any other name (other than a valid savepoint name) generates an error. None of the statements executed before the rollback is, in fact, rolled back at the time this error occurs. The statements are rolled … star wars x male sith readerWebLab 8 In SQL Server Management Studio on your VM server • Create new project, based on SQL Server template, named Week10 in C:\COMP4678 • Create a new server connection … star wars x fighterWeb2 days ago · If there was a distributed transaction related problem the error would notify about it accordingly.Have you tried a pass-through query to check how the remote procedure behaves when executed in a transaction (unless you have access to the linked server and you could execute it locally, there)? EXECUTE ('BEGIN TRANSACTION; EXEC [db]. [Schema]. star wars x coach c152 tech runner